好文档就是一把金锄头!
欢迎来到金锄头文库![会员中心]
电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

黑盒测试完整实例.doc

5页
  • 卖家[上传人]:lil****ar
  • 文档编号:281495049
  • 上传时间:2022-04-24
  • 文档格式:DOC
  • 文档大小:117.50KB
  • / 5 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 黑盒测试完整实例等价类划分1. 三角形判断——等价类划分构造测试用例表1 等价类表输入/出条件有效等价类编号无效等价类编号输入三个整数整数1一边为非整数12,13,14两边为非整数15,16,17三边为非整数18三个数2只给一个边19,20,21给了两个边22,23,24给了三个以上25非负数3一边为026,27,28两边为029,30,31三边为032正数4一边<033,34,35两边<036,37,38三边<039构成一般三角形a + b > c5a + b < c40a + b = c41a + c > b6a + c < b42a + c = b43c + b > a7c + b < a44c + b = a45等腰三角形a = b8c = b9a = c10等边三角形a = b = c11表2 覆盖有效等价类测试用例abc覆盖等价类编号3451-74451-7,84551-7,95451-7,104441-7,11表3覆盖无效等价类测试用例abc覆盖等价类编号abc覆盖等价类编号2.545120052934.551330030345.514040313.54.55150003234.55.516-345333.545.5173-45343.54.55.51834-535319-3-4536420-34-5375213-4-5383422-3-4-539452331540352431441345251314261324304426411443052741345340282. 保险公司保费费率计算程序:某保险公司的人寿保险的保费计算方式为:投保额 * 保险费率,其中,保险费率依点数不同而有别,10点及10点以上保险费率为0.6%,10点以下保险费率为0.1%;而点数又是由投保人的年龄、性别、婚姻状况和抚养人数来决定,具体规则如下表所示:年 龄性 别婚 姻抚养人数20-3940-49其他MF已婚未婚1人扣0.5点,最多扣3点(四舍五入)6点4点2点5点3点3点5点 分析程序规格说明中给出的输入条件要求,列出等价类表(包括有效等价类和无效等价类)如下所示:(1) 年龄:一位或两位非零整数,值的有效范围为1-99。

      (2) 性别:一位英文字符,只能取值‘M’或‘F’3) 婚姻:字符,只能取值‘已婚’或‘未婚’4) 抚养人数:空白或一位非零整数(1-9)5) 点数:一位或两位非零整数,值的范围为1-99表1 等价类表输入条件有效等价类编号无效等价类编号年龄20-39岁140-59岁21-19岁60-99岁3小于112大于9913性别单个英文字符4非英文字符14非单个英文字符15‘M’5除‘M’和‘F’之外的其他单个字符16‘F’6婚姻已婚7除‘已婚’和‘未婚’之外的其他字符17未婚8抚养人数空白9除空白和数字之外的其他字符181-6人10小于1197-9人11大于920表2 测试用例测试用例编号输入数据预期输出年龄性别婚姻抚养人数保险费率127F未婚空白0.6%250M已婚20.6%370F已婚70.1%40M未婚空白无法推算5100F已婚3无法推算699男已婚4无法推算71Child未婚空白无法推算845N已婚5无法推算938F离婚1无法推算1062M已婚没有无法推算1118F未婚0无法推算1240M未婚10无法推算边界值分析试卷评分和成绩统计程序输入文件由80个字符的一些记录组成,共分为三组:标题、标准答案记录(1-999道题)、学生答卷描述;有四个输出报告,分别为:(1) 按学生学号排序,每个学生的成绩和等级报告;(2) 按学生得分排序,每个学生的成绩;(3) 平均分数和标准偏差;(4) 按题号排序,每题学生答对的百分比。

      学生人数不超过200,试题数不超过999表1 输入条件边界分析表输入条件测试用例输入文件空输入文件标题无标题只有1个字符具有80个字符试题数试题数为0试题数为1试题数为999试题数为1000试题数含有非数字字符答案记录没有标准答案记录标准答案记录多一个标准答案记录少一个学生人数学生人数为0学生人数为1学生人数为200学生人数为201学生答题文件中的第一个学生文件中的最后一个学生表2 输出条件边界分析表输出条件测试用例学生得分所有学生得分相同所有学生得分都不同一个学生得0分一个学生得100分部分学生得分相同(检查是否能按成绩正确排名)全部学生得0分全部学生得100分输出报告(1)、(2)有个学生学号最小有个学生学号最大学生人数恰好一页学生人数打印一页后多一个输出报告(3)平均成绩为100分(所有学生都得满分)平均成绩为0分(所有学生都得0分)标准偏差最大(一半学生得0分,一半学生得满分)标准偏差最小(0分,所有学生成绩都相等)输出报告(4)所有学生都答对了第一题所有学生都答错了第一题所有学生都答对了最后一题所有学生都答错了最后一题选择适当的试题数,使得报告刚好打满一页选择适当的试题数,使得报告打满一页后刚好剩下一题未打印表3 错误推测法补充测试用例程序是否把空格作为回答(即学生没有做某道题)在回答记录中混有标准答案记录有两个学生的学号相同试题数是负数。

      点击阅读更多内容
      关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
      手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
      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.